Aircraft Description
N91410 is a 1946 Navion NAVION A, a single-engine reciprocating (piston) aircraft registered to Mid Atlantic Air Museum in Reading, PA. The registration certificate was issued on February 19, 2021. The registration is set to expire on February 29, 2028. Powered by a Cont Motor E185 SERIES engine producing 205 horsepower, N91410 is. The aircraft's Mode S transponder code is ACA81B (hex), used for ADS-B identification and flight tracking. The FAA registry record for N91410 was last updated on April 21, 2023.
